This time, Orville did not intend to surround the enemy without attacking and wait for death like he did when he besieged Paris. Instead, he prepared to engage in a siege war with the enemy, so he ordered his soldiers to start cutting wood to build embankments, siege platforms, siege towers and other equipment, and began to coordinate the logistics team in the rear to transport heavy weapons such as scorpion crossbows and catapults. Orville wanted to attack in the standard way of the Romans and demonstrate his military capabilities.
This was a battle to establish his prestige in Britain. If all went well, the Anglo-Saxon countries would surrender immediately, and he would then only have to deal with the Celts remaining in the mountains and the Vikings who were out of reach.
Paris had been besieged before. Relatively speaking, it was a larger city, so the legionnaires and auxiliary soldiers were familiar with the task. Now it was just a matter of following the same procedure. Orville didn't have to worry too much, as the captains naturally arranged the tasks properly.
The preliminary preparations took about a week, during which the Romans were constantly attacked and ambushed by the defenders in the city, and the two sides continued to engage in small-scale battles around the space outside the city. Relying on their familiarity with the terrain, the Wessex people in the city often went out of the city at night, and while harassing, they would also bury a large number of simple traps in inconspicuous places. Although most of them were not fatal, under the sanitary conditions in ancient times, being injured was also a test of life, and some of Orville's men could not survive.
There were some casualties, but overall it was acceptable, just a little troublesome. The Roman army gradually surrounded Winchester and built a blockade line bit by bit.
At this time, Joan of Arc, who went to Wales to contact the locals, received news that the local leader wanted to meet with Orville face to face to ensure that Orville was an invader who could be trusted a little bit.

Temporarily handing over the task of dispatching the army to Belisarius, Orville led his personal guards to the port, and brought Rollo, who had nothing to do, as his guard. On the one hand, he was to receive the supplies shipped from the other side, and on the other hand, he was to find time to meet with the other side's leader.
In the ancient world, there was inevitably a time lag in information. By the time Orville and his men arrived at Portsmouth, the other party had already arrived.
Orville casually asked Jeanne: "Tell me what this person is like. I think it's polite to know more about the person you are negotiating with in advance."
"Queen Boudica was a very determined warrior. According to your Roman point of view, she possessed many virtues and was a respectable person."
According to real history, the Iceni Queen Boudica's uprising against the Romans took place about ten years ago. Coincidentally, Orville's adoptive father Vespa was one of the people who participated in suppressing the uprising, and he gained a lot of military merits from this.
Perhaps the Roman rule in Britain during that period was indeed somewhat unpopular, and the rule was also somewhat loose. A few years after the Boudica uprising was suppressed, a second uprising broke out in Britain. It is said that the Celts here had a cultural tradition of letting women lead troops into battle, and the leader was a queen named Chaltemandu.
In terms of time, the time when Orville landed in Britain was almost exactly the time when the Roman legion in another time and space landed in Britain to suppress the Cartimandu uprising. The only difference was that the enemies of both sides had changed ethnic groups. Perhaps this could be considered a subtle commonality.
This one is not as well-known because she is somewhat different from Queen Boudica. She is not much of a national uprising in Cartimantua, but more like a mercenary leader on the border who became powerful and independent. The two are different from a modern perspective, and Boudica's personal morality in the records is more likable. Orwell thinks that some records are simply to discredit Emperor Nero of the Roman Empire, to make the barbarian queen have good morals and self-control, and to make the emperor of the empire lose his virtues due to his debauchery. In fact, the difference in personal morality between the two barbarian queens may not be that great.
Under the pen of some writers of the empire, the enemies of the empire must be portrayed as barbaric, ignorant, and immoral. This has become a correct thing. It's just that the Black Emperor Nero became a greater correct thing for a period of time, so a barbarian woman Boudica was temporarily needed to set off. In fact, these people in historical records have become victims of dragging down and outputting opinions. Of course, they themselves certainly don't care, because they are dead anyway.
Some trivial knowledge and irrelevant thoughts from the previous world flashed through his mind, and Orville nodded to Jeanne, allowing her to invite the person in.
Similar to Boudica as described by historian Dio, this woman was tall, stern, with piercing eyes and thick red hair that fell to her waist. She wore a large golden collar, a brown-gray tunic, and a thick cloak that was tightly fastened with a collar pin. She looked quite eye-catching and gave people a sense of majesty without anger.
Before Orville could speak, the other party spoke first: "I have heard about your deeds through some channels, the prince of the Roman Empire. You, like those Anglo-Saxons, want to extend your hands to our original land."
Orville did not deny or make a high-sounding excuse for himself. He just nodded and agreed with the other party: "From your perspective, it is true that my goal is to establish order and stability in Britain. At the same time, I personally hate violence, exploitation and disorder. This is one of the manifestations of barbarism and backwardness. I think we can reach a consensus on this point. This result should be better for you."
Boudica sneered: "Maybe, but how are you going to prove what you said?"
"You can always cross the channel to see my achievements and listen to your relatives' evaluation of me. I have to admit that some Roman governors are idlers, but I am not one of them. Moreover, I can guarantee that the next few British governors will not be useless and greedy.
But how can you prove your ability and role to me? You will soon be able to clearly see the role and ability of the Roman Empire, and you have already seen our construction capabilities. Please answer me, how can you prove that you are a friend who can cooperate with the Roman Empire? This will determine your final treatment, and it is possible to become a vassal state or a province. "
"In the mountains to the west and north of the so-called 'Anglan', I can mobilize 60,000 soldiers and 500 chariots. These soldiers should be enough for you Romans to pay attention to. You can ask the messenger you brought with you for details. You should really thank her, otherwise I would not even think of talking to you."
